If I have done two power of attorneys with different conditions on the name of the same person but on different dates, which one of them will be considered valid?

If I have done two power of attorneys with different conditions on the name of the same person but on different dates, which one of them will be considered valid?As with most legal questions appearing on Quora, the answer is it depends.When you say “on the name of the same person,” I assume you are the principal who made both instruments and you designated the same person to be your agent on both instruments. Also when you say “different conditions” I assume you mean you made two powers of attorney for different purposes; e.g., one instrument for your financial affairs and the other instrument for healthcare.It is possible, and very important, that the language on both POAs states that by creating the present POA you are revoking all previous POAs made by you.[1] If the instrument contains that specific language, and, again, it is very important that it does, the present power of attorney would be in full force and effect. Absent that specific revocation language, you would have to revoke in writing the prior power of attorney in order to nullify it.Otherwise, did you make the powers of attorney for different purposes? E.g., did you make a durable power of attorney for your financial affairs and a medical durable power of attorney for healthcare?Let’s say you made both a durable power of attorney for financial affairs (“DPOA”) and a medical durable power of attorney (“MDPOA”) on January 1, 2020, and let’s say you made a new DPOA on January 1, 2021. Bearing in mind the language stating you are revoking all prior durable powers of attorneys made by you, your new DPOA would be in full force and effect (or absent that language you formally revoked in writing your prior DPOA). In the meantime, so would your MDPOA you made on January 1, 2020.If you have handed a copy of your former power of attorney to your agent and have since made a new one, it is extremely important to notify your agent in writing you have revoked the prior POA. If you kept the same agent on the new instrument, be sure to give him/her a copy of it and instruct him/her to destroy the copy of the old instrument. Also any entity(ies) to which you or your agent gave the old instrument needs to receive a copy(ies) of the new instrument and be instructed to destroy the old copy.While Quora legal discussions can be interesting and sometimes informative and entertaining, in no way should their content be taken or construed as legal advice. What is the difference between a conservatorship, supported decision-making, and power of attorney?

What is the difference between a conservatorship [and guardianship], supported decision-making, and power of attorney?A power of attorney (“POA”) is a written instrument in which one person, the “principal,” gives authority(ies) to another person(s), the “agent,” to transact certain matters in the principal’s stead. The “authorities” are called the “powers” and set forth the matters the agent may handle; hence, the name of the instrument, “power of attorney.”There are many kinds of powers of attorney and they depend on their purpose and the powers a principal grants his/her agent(s). The powers a principal grants an agent can be broad or limited, depending on the purpose of the power of attorney.A power of attorney for real property transactions may limit the agent to signing papers involving real estate transactions and may be further limited to a certain piece of property. Compare with a general power of attorney, in which principal has delegated to agent many more powers to act on principal’s behalf, but agent’s authority remains limited by the powers principal vests in him/her. The principal can revoke a power of attorney at any time. When the principal dies, the instrument dies.Powers of attorney may be durable (“DPOA”), meaning the instruments remain in force even if the principal is deemed incapacitated. A power of attorney that is not durable is self defeating: its purpose is to have someone in place to act for principal if principal is deemed incapacitated.That brings us to conservatorships, guardianships and supported decision making.Probate courts create conservatorships and guardianships upon petition by an interested person. In Colorado, before creating these protective arrangements and determining they would be in the protected person’s best interests, the probate judge must first be persuaded by clear and convincing evidence the person is incapacitated pursuant to the definition of incapacity in the law:An incapacitated person means an individual other than a minor, who is unable to effectively receive or evaluate information or both or make or communicate decisions to such an extent that the individual lacks the ability to satisfy essential requirements for physical health, safety, or self -care, even with appropriate and reasonably available technological assistance.” [1]This unfortunate situation usually arises if the person deemed incapacitated does not have good durable and medical powers of attorney in place in which s/he appointed an agent(s) to step in his/her shoes to make financial and medical decisions in his/her best interests which, but for his/her incapacity, s/he would be able to make him/herself.Inasmuch as a probate court can remove many or all of a person’s freedoms by ordering appointment of a conservator and guardian for him/her, at least in Colorado probate courts now try to impose the least restrictive measures possible on incapacitated / protected persons. This is so these persons, who are now wards of the court, can enjoy as much autonomy as possible.“Supported decision-making” is a relatively new concept. According to the American Bar Association, supported decision-making, where applicable, can consist of a formal agreement between a person and people whose judgement s/he trusts as an alternative to highly restrictive guardianships:Supported decision-making is often defined as supports and services that help an adult with a disability make his or her own decisions by relying on trusted friends, family members, professionals, and others.[2] . While many individuals will continue to engage in an informal supported decision-making arrangement, others are documenting various provisions in an agreement. These include the names and roles of supporters and details about the scope of their assistance, authority, and duties. Agreements may include whether the supporter has access to confidential information pertaining to the decision-maker. Agreements also typically outline the terms of revocation or termination.[2]Not all states have enacted supported decision-making laws.Durable and medical durable powers of attorney are an important part of good estate planning: absent a DPOA or MDPOA, if principal is deemed incapacitated and is therefore unable to transact financial matters and/or make healthcare decisions him/herself, there would be no one else available to make these decisions for him/her. Not having a decision-maker in place could delay critical medical treatment the person needs and financial matters the person needs to have transacted.This unfortunate situation would mean someone would have to petition the probate court for appointment of a conservator and guardian for the person to transact such financial matters and make such healthcare decisions in the person’s best interests. Take it from someone who knows, obtaining appointment of conservators and guardians is a major and expensive hassle that is entirely avoidable if good powers of attorney are in place.While Quora legal discussions can be interesting and sometimes informative and entertaining, in no way should their content be taken or construed as legal advice.
